AC WiringSW Series Dual Inverter Models (continued)
AC Output Wiring To AC Bypass Box
Select a convenient knockout on the AC Disconnect/Bypass Box for installing conduit which will carry the
wires from the inverters output to the sub-panel.
Use #6 AWG THHN wire (minimum) and route it through the conduit between the AC Disconnect/Bypass
Box and the sub-panel.
Connect the Ground wire to the Ground block in the AC Disconnect/Bypass Box. Connect the other end
to the sub-panels Ground Bar.
Connect the L1 (Hot-black) wire to the INVERTER 1 HOT OUT L1 as indicated in Figures 13 and 16.
*Connect the L2 (Hot-red) wire to the INVERTER 2 HOT OUT L2) as indicated in Figures 13 and 16.
Connect the Neutral wire to the Neutral block in the AC Disconnect/Bypass Box. Connect the other end to
the sub-panels Neutral Bar.
Torque service crimps to 45 in-lb (3.75 ft-lb), (5 N-m).
NOTE: The Ground and Neutral are bonded only at the main utility service panel.
NOTE: Items marked with an astrict (*) are applicable to dual inverter models only.
